欧美bbbwbbbw肥妇,免费乱码人妻系列日韩,一级黄片

為您找到相關(guān)結(jié)果126,045個(gè)

React重新渲染超詳細(xì)講解_React_腳本之家

render 階段(渲染階段):計(jì)算組件的輸出并收集所有需要應(yīng)用到 DOM 上的變更。 commit 階段(提交階段):將 render 階段計(jì)算出的變更應(yīng)用到 DOM 上。 在commit 階段 React 會(huì)更新 DOM 節(jié)點(diǎn)和組件實(shí)例的 ref,如果是類組件,React會(huì)同步運(yùn)行 componentDidMount 或 componentDidUpdate 生命周期
www.dbjr.com.cn/article/2685...htm 2025-6-1

解決React中的re-render問(wèn)題_JavaScript_腳本之家

所以大家在解決re-render問(wèn)題時(shí),或者使用useEffect之類優(yōu)化方案時(shí),應(yīng)該監(jiān)聽(tīng)對(duì)比某個(gè)值,而不是去監(jiān)聽(tīng)某個(gè)大對(duì)象進(jìn)行對(duì)比。相信這篇文章能解決你心中疑惑很久的re-render問(wèn)題, 到此這篇關(guān)于解決React中的re-render問(wèn)題的文章就介紹到這了,更多相關(guān)React中的re-render問(wèn)題內(nèi)容請(qǐng)搜索腳本之家以前的文章或繼續(xù)瀏覽下面的...
www.dbjr.com.cn/article/2339...htm 2025-5-27

React更新渲染原理深入分析_React_腳本之家

Reconcile中文意思是調(diào)和、使一致,協(xié)調(diào)fiber tree,就是調(diào)整fiber tree的結(jié)構(gòu),使其和更新后的jsx模版結(jié)構(gòu)、dom tree保持一致。 react從16起,將更新機(jī)制分為三個(gè)模塊,也可以說(shuō)是三個(gè)步驟,分別是Schedule【調(diào)度】、Reconcile【協(xié)調(diào)】、render【渲染】 Schedule 為什么需要Schedule? 首先我們要知道react在進(jìn)行協(xié)調(diào)時(shí),提供了...
www.dbjr.com.cn/article/2708...htm 2025-5-23

vue父子組件傳值不能實(shí)時(shí)更新的解決方法_vue.js_腳本之家

首先,利用第①種方法,利用v-if渲染機(jī)制 設(shè)置一個(gè)參數(shù)reRender。設(shè)置v-if=“reRender”,并將reRender初始值設(shè)置為false,從后臺(tái)獲取數(shù)據(jù)之后,將reRender=true。 這樣就能夠?qū)⒆钚碌臄?shù)據(jù)渲染到子組件的視圖中了。但這樣,如果我在同一個(gè)頁(yè)面中調(diào)用了很多次這個(gè)子組件,生成多個(gè)儀表盤,就需要設(shè)置很多個(gè)類似于reRender的...
www.dbjr.com.cn/article/2842...htm 2025-5-31

VueJs與ReactJS和AngularJS的異同點(diǎn)_vue.js_腳本之家

In React, when a component's state changes, it triggers the re-render of the entire component sub-tree, starting at that component as root. To avoid unnecessary re-renders of child components, you need to implement shouldComponentUpdate everywhere and use immutable data structures. In Vue, a...
www.dbjr.com.cn/article/997...htm 2025-6-5

Vue中強(qiáng)制組件重新渲染的正確方法_vue.js_腳本之家

當(dāng)我們調(diào)用forceRerender時(shí),我們立即將renderComponent設(shè)置為false 我們停止渲染my-component,因?yàn)関-if指令現(xiàn)在計(jì)算結(jié)果為false 在nextTick方法中將renderComponent設(shè)置回true 當(dāng)v-if指令的計(jì)算結(jié)果為true時(shí),再次渲染my-component 在這個(gè)過(guò)程中,有兩個(gè)部分比較重要 ...
www.dbjr.com.cn/article/2033...htm 2025-6-1

ReactQuery 渲染優(yōu)化示例詳解_React_腳本之家

// ? will only re-render if something within todo with id:2 changes // thanks to structural sharing const { data } = useTodo(2) 就像我之前提到的,對(duì)于selector來(lái)說(shuō)結(jié)構(gòu)化共享會(huì)用到兩次:一次是在queryFn返回的結(jié)果上,另一次是在selector返回的結(jié)果上。在一些場(chǎng)景,特別是數(shù)據(jù)量比較大的場(chǎng)景,結(jié)構(gòu)...
www.dbjr.com.cn/article/2671...htm 2025-5-19

vue組件強(qiáng)制刷新的4種方案_vue.js_腳本之家

}, methods: { forceRerender() { this.componentKey += 1 // 或者 this.componentKey = new Date(); } } } 進(jìn)入頁(yè)面輸入框自動(dòng)聚焦一般情況下,加上以下代碼就可以聚焦1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 ...
www.dbjr.com.cn/javascript/286001x...htm 2025-6-4

React中關(guān)于render()的用法及說(shuō)明_React_腳本之家

(1)首次渲染Initial Render (2)調(diào)用this.setState (并不是一次setState會(huì)觸發(fā)一次render,React可能會(huì)合并操作,再一次性進(jìn)行render) (3)父組件發(fā)生更新(一般就是props發(fā)生改變,但是就算props沒(méi)有改變或者父子組件之間沒(méi)有數(shù)據(jù)交換也會(huì)觸發(fā)render) (4)調(diào)用this.forceUpdate ...
www.dbjr.com.cn/article/2750...htm 2025-5-26

Vue數(shù)據(jù)更新視圖未更新的幾種解決方案_vue.js_腳本之家

forceRerender() { // 調(diào)用 $forceUpdate()方法 this.$forceUpdate(); } }但是,在項(xiàng)目中,如果以上方案均無(wú)效,比如由于無(wú)法使用watch或this.$set()實(shí)現(xiàn)所需功能,或者使用后會(huì)使代碼變得更復(fù)雜、冗余;同時(shí)層級(jí)太多或其他原因?qū)е聇his.$forceUpdate()也不起作用,那么還有什么方案可以解決視圖不更新的問(wèn)題呢?二...
www.dbjr.com.cn/javascript/3156976...htm 2025-6-5